Morning all,

As title really, currently any savings I make at the end of the month out of my allowances, I put away in a pot for emergencies and incase of unexpected costs such as car repairs.

As I set up a basic account before I started my iva just incase I needed to change banks will I be ok to put savings Into that account? And will my iva company see it as an asset if I get some savings behind me?

Generally there is no problem with savings you make from your allowances and shares of o/t etc, indeed most IP's encourage the saving habit as financial good sense.
However, there is at least one firm, judging by recent posts, that do not share this view. Unfortunately the poster does not want to name the firm, so we are none the wiser.
I would suggest a chat with your IP to clarify before accumulating too much.

You should be able to retain part of any extra monies as Foggy says so these savings are legitimately saved post IVA and should not be an asset of your IVA but ensure you can back up the figures to how the monies have come from your 50% of extras otherwise it could indicate your base contributions are too low...!
